The Role of Artificial Intelligence
Artificial intelligence plays an increasingly important role in enriching the immersive quality of these environments. Non-playable characters (NPCs) powered by AI can exhibit more believable behaviors, respond realistically to player interactions, and even generate dynamic storylines. This isn’t simply about creating more challenging opponents; it’s about building a world populated by characters who feel genuinely intelligent and responsive. Furthermore, AI can be used to personalize the gameplay experience, adjusting the difficulty, content, and narrative to suit individual player preferences. This adaptive element ensures that each journey is unique and tailored to the specific participant.

The Technological Underpinnings of Virtual Worlds
The creation of immersive virtual worlds relies on a culmination of several key technologies. Powerful game engines, capable of rendering complex graphics and simulating realistic physics, are the foundation upon which these experiences are built. High-speed internet connections are essential for enabling seamless multiplayer interaction and minimizing latency. Furthermore, advancements in virtual reality (VR) and augmented reality (AR) technologies are poised to revolutionize the way we interact with these digital realms. While VR offers complete immersion by replacing the user's visual and auditory input with a virtual environment, AR overlays digital elements onto the real world, creating a hybrid experience. The convergence of these technologies promises to blur the lines between the physical and digital realms even further.
The Future of Input Devices
Traditional input devices, such as keyboards and mice, are becoming increasingly limited in their ability to facilitate natural and intuitive interaction within virtual environments. Motion tracking technology, haptic feedback suits, and brain-computer interfaces are emerging as potential alternatives, offering more immersive and nuanced forms of control. These technologies allow players to interact with the virtual world in a way that more closely mimics real-world actions, increasing the sense of presence and agency. The development of these advanced input methods is crucial for unlocking the full potential of immersive virtual experiences. Ultimately, the goal is to create a seamless and intuitive interface that allows users to forget they are even using a device.
